Oregon System
A set of political reforms adopted in the early 20th century in Oregon, including initiatives, referenda, and the recall of public officials, aimed at increasing public participation.
Urban Progressives
Reformers in the late 19th and early 20th centuries focused on addressing social issues in cities, including housing, sanitation, and labor.
Public Transportation
is a system of vehicles such as buses and trains provided by a community for shared use among its residents, often designed to facilitate commuting.
Political Machines
Organizations characterized by a strong central leadership which work to secure and maintain political power, often through the use of patronage and sometimes corrupt practices.
